Challenge – Rising Property Prices

Property Price Escalation

One of the foremost challenges in Bristol’s real estate market is the relentless ascent of property prices. This upward trajectory can make it daunting for investors to secure properties at affordable rates.

Solution – Suburban Exploration

A strategic solution lies in exploring suburban neighbourhoods that offer a potential for growth. These areas often present more reasonable property prices while retaining proximity to urban amenities, ensuring long-term investment value.

Solution – Renovation and Upcycling

Investors can consider purchasing properties in need of renovation. By applying a creative touch and investing in upgrades, they can add value to properties, mitigating the impact of high initial purchase prices.

Solution – Joint Ventures

Collaborative investment ventures with like-minded partners can help pool resources and access more substantial property options. This approach allows investors to share the financial burden of acquiring higher-priced properties.

Challenge – Competitive Rental Market

Fierce Rental Competition

Bristol’s rental market is marked by fierce competition, making it challenging for investors to secure tenants quickly and at desired rental rates.

Solution – Unique Property Offerings

To stand out in a competitive rental landscape, investors should focus on offering unique amenities and features that cater to tenant demands. This could include furnished options, eco-friendly upgrades, or pet-friendly policies.

Solution – Effective Marketing Strategies

Effective marketing techniques, such as professional property staging and strategic online listings, can enhance property visibility and attract quality tenants, reducing vacancy periods.

Solution – Long-Term Lease Agreements

Offering longer-term lease agreements can attract stable tenants who are looking for security and may be willing to pay a premium for it, ultimately reducing tenant turnover and related costs.

Challenge – Regulatory Complexities

Evolving Regulations

Navigating the complex web of evolving real estate regulations, including tax laws and landlord-tenant legislations, can be a daunting task for investors.

Solution – Legal Consultation

Seeking legal counsel from professionals well-versed in real estate laws is a prudent approach. Legal experts can provide clarity on compliance requirements and ensure investors operate within the bounds of the law.

Solution – Regular Updates

Investors should commit to staying updated on regulatory changes by regularly consulting industry news, attending seminars, and actively participating in real estate investor communities.

Solution – Professional Property Management

Engaging professional property management services can alleviate the burden of compliance. Property managers are well-informed about the latest regulations and can ensure properties meet all legal requirements.

Challenge – Property Maintenance

Ongoing Maintenance Costs

The upkeep of properties can be a financial strain, particularly for investors with multiple holdings. Neglecting maintenance can lead to property value depreciation.

Solution – Preventive Maintenance Plans

Implementing preventive maintenance plans can help investors address minor issues before they escalate into costly repairs. Regular inspections and proactive maintenance strategies save both time and money.

Solution – Outsourcing Maintenance Services

Outsourcing property maintenance to reliable service providers can streamline the process. It ensures that properties are well-maintained while allowing investors to focus on strategic aspects of their investments.

Solution – Renovation for Longevity

Investing in durable materials and quality renovations can reduce the frequency of repairs. Properties built to withstand wear and tear offer long-term cost savings.
